Top 5 Benefits of Using a Laptop Stand for Comfort and Productivity
Using a laptop stand can significantly enhance your overall comfort and productivity. First and foremost, one of the main benefits of a laptop stand is that it helps maintain an ergonomic posture. By elevating your laptop to eye level, you reduce the strain on your neck and back, enabling you to work for extended periods without discomfort. Additionally, a laptop stand often improves airflow around your device, which can prevent overheating and enhance performance. With a comfortable setup, you can focus better on your tasks, leading to increased productivity.
Another advantage of utilizing a laptop stand is the potential for improved organization of your workspace. By lifting your laptop off the desk, you create additional space for essential tools like notebooks, pens, or a mouse. This decluttered workspace supports better concentration as distractions are minimized. Moreover, a laptop stand can be adjustable, catering to different working environments whether you're at home, in a café, or at the office. Investing in a laptop stand therefore not only aids in physical comfort but also enhances your overall working experience.

How to Choose the Perfect Laptop Stand for Your Workspace
Choosing the perfect laptop stand for your workspace is essential for maintaining good posture and enhancing productivity. Start by considering the ergonomics of your setup. Look for a stand that allows your laptop screen to be at eye level, reducing the strain on your neck and eyes. A good measurement is to have your screen approximately 20-30 inches away from your face, with the top of the screen at or just below eye level. This will help you avoid discomfort during long working hours.
Next, consider the material and design of the laptop stand. Options range from sturdy metal constructions to lightweight plastic models. If portability is a priority, opt for a foldable stand that is easy to carry. Additionally, features like adjustable height and angle settings can add flexibility to your workspace. Don't forget to check for stability to ensure your laptop stays secure, especially if you tend to type vigorously or work in a dynamic environment.
Do Laptop Stands Really Improve Posture? Here's What You Need to Know
In today's digital age, many people spend hours working on laptops, leading to concerns about posture and overall comfort. Laptop stands have gained popularity as a potential solution to this issue. By elevating the laptop screen to eye level, these stands help reduce the strain on the neck and back, allowing for a more ergonomic working position. Studies have suggested that using a laptop stand can decrease discomfort and improve productivity, making them an attractive option for individuals who prioritize their health while working.
However, it's important to note that simply using a laptop stand does not automatically guarantee improved posture. Users must also be mindful of their overall workstation setup, including chair height and keyboard placement. To maximize the benefits of a laptop stand, consider incorporating an external keyboard and mouse, which can further enhance alignment and comfort. In conclusion, while laptop stands can play a significant role in promoting better posture, a holistic approach to ergonomics is key to achieving long-term health benefits.
